#CF91B3 Color
#CF91B3 is rgb(207, 145, 179) in RGB, hsl(327, 39%, 69%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 30%, 14%, 19%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Kobi (#E79FC4),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.27.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#CF91B3 Channel Values
How #CF91B3 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 207 · G 145 · B 179 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 327° · S 39% · L 69%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 327° · S 30% · V 81%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 30% · Y 14% · K 19%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.51:1 vs white · 8.35: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#CF91B3 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#CF91B3 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#CF91B3?
#CF91B3 is a light pink — rgb(207, 145, 179) in RGB and hsl(327, 39%, 69%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Kobi (#E79FC4),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.27.
What is the RGB value of #CF91B3?
#CF91B3 is rgb(207, 145, 179) — red 207, green 145, and blue 179 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#CF91B3?
#CF91B3 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 30%, 14%, 19%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#CF91B3 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#CF91B3 scores 2.51:1 against white and 8.35: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#CF91B3 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#CF91B3 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is plum (#DDA0DD) at a CIE76 distance of 15.38, which is visibly different.
